Latest Patents

One of his latest patents is titled "High throughput circuit architecture for hardware acceleration." This invention describes a hardware acceleration device that includes a switch linked to a host central processing unit (CPU) and an adapter that communicates via a control bus. The device is designed to enhance performance by efficiently managing data transfers and operations specified by descriptors. Another significant patent is "Method and apparatus for direct memory access transfers." This patent outlines a circuit for memory access that includes a memory access control circuit, which is responsible for performing data transfers to retrieve data from memory. The design focuses on optimizing timing and control for efficient data handling.
